Job Overview
The Commodities trading business at Citi has grown significantly in the last 10 years to become one of the leading industry players. It is a federated business model that covers market‑making across all types of assets including Oil, Gas, Power, Agriculture, Emissions, Metals, Freight, Exotics and Indices. This role is within the London Commodities Risk Technology team, focusing on our front‑office trading platform. This proprietary trading platform is currently going through an exciting re‑engineering phase and we are seeking to build out the development team.
This front‑office risk system calculates large volumes of results data, so there are considerable challenges in data modelling, distributed processing & grid computing. Hence, we require a seasoned developer who can efficiently design and develop micro‑services and components which can handle and process large amounts of data with optimal performance. The application the candidate will be developing is a highly‑distributed Python‑based micro‑services platform that uses RabbitMQ for transport and Openshift/Kubernetes for deployment.
